Location. 41° 50.054′ N, 73° 13.646′ W. Marker is in Goshen, Connecticut, in Litchfield County. Marker is at the intersection of North Street (Connecticut Route 63) and Elementary Drive, on the right when traveling north on North Street. Touch for map. Marker is at or near this postal address: 42 North Street, Goshen CT 06756, United States of America. Touch for directions.
